Used and loved by millions
Since I tried Ludwig back in 2017, I have been constantly using it in both editing and translation. Ever since, I suggest it to my translators at ProSciEditing.
Justyna Jupowicz-Kozak
CEO of Professional Science Editing for Scientists @ prosciediting.com
a software bug
Grammar usage guide and real-world examplesUSAGE SUMMARY
The phrase "a software bug" is correct and usable in written English.
You can use it when referring to an error or flaw in a software program that causes it to produce incorrect or unexpected results. Example: "The development team is working hard to fix a software bug that is causing the application to crash unexpectedly."
✓ Grammatically correct
News & Media
Science
Academia
Table of contents
Usage summary
Human-verified examples
Expert writing tips
Linguistic context
Ludwig's wrap-up
Alternative expressions
FAQs
Human-verified examples from authoritative sources
Exact Expressions
56 human-written examples
Some news accounts have laid blame for the glitch on a software bug.
News & Media
Naturally, the first Steam release had a software bug that needed to be quickly fixed.
News & Media
An interesting story about the a software bug in the most popular slot machine in Vegas.
News & Media
The problem was a wire connection failure, not a software bug.
News & Media
But a software bug that literally crashes your car is another thing altogether.
News & Media
But if there is a software bug or whatever that causes a crash then we will be held responsible".
News & Media
In what appears to be a software bug, he occasionally interprets obviously friendly neighbors as ferocious enemies.
News & Media
Human-verified similar examples from authoritative sources
Similar Expressions
4 human-written examples
The problem is that on the Windows version (I also played the Xbox 360 and PlayStation 3 versions a bit), a nasty software bug often prevents you from actually firing the missiles — another level I had to restart.
News & Media
It's not a physical problem with the CPUs themselves, or a plain software bug you might find in an application like Word or Chrome.
News & Media
"If one crashed because of an application software bug or a computer virus, it would not affect the other, because the other system's basic instruction set and stack would still be intact," he wrote.
News & Media
A week later, Apple said it had found that because of a longstanding software bug, the iPhone 4, and its predecessors, often overstated signal strength.
News & Media
Expert writing Tips
Best practice
When reporting "a software bug", provide specific details about the context in which it occurs. Include information such as the software version, the steps to reproduce the bug, and the expected vs. actual results. This helps developers diagnose and fix the issue more efficiently.
Common error
Avoid simply stating that there's "a software bug" without further explanation. Vague descriptions hinder effective communication and problem-solving. Instead, be precise about what the bug does, when it happens, and how it affects the user experience.
Source & Trust
82%
Authority and reliability
4.5/5
Expert rating
Real-world application tested
Linguistic Context
The phrase "a software bug" functions as a noun phrase, typically serving as the subject or object of a sentence. Ludwig AI confirms that this is a common and grammatically sound usage.
Frequent in
News & Media
45%
Science
30%
Academia
15%
Less common in
Formal & Business
5%
Wiki
3%
Reference
2%
Ludwig's WRAP-UP
The phrase "a software bug" is a common and acceptable way to describe an error or flaw in software. Ludwig AI validates its correct usage, indicating it adheres to standard grammar rules. Appearing most frequently in "News & Media" and "Science" contexts, it serves to identify a problem needing attention. Related phrases include "programming error" and "coding defect", offering similar meanings. When using the phrase, provide specific details about the bug for clarity.
More alternative expressions(10)
Phrases that express similar concepts, ordered by semantic similarity:
a programming error
Replaces "software bug" with a more general term for mistakes in code.
a coding defect
Emphasizes the flaw's origin in the coding process.
a software glitch
Suggests a minor, often temporary malfunction.
a system fault
Broadens the scope to include the entire system, not just the software.
a logic error
Specifies that the error is within the program's logic.
a software malfunction
Focuses on the improper functioning of the software.
a runtime error
Indicates that the error occurs during the program's execution.
an application error
Specifies that the error relates directly to application performance.
a program fault
Replaces "software" with the more general term "program".
a software flaw
Highlights the imperfection or weakness in the software's design or implementation.
FAQs
How do I report "a software bug" effectively?
To report a software bug effectively, provide clear and concise steps to reproduce the issue, detail the expected versus actual behavior, specify the software and hardware environment, and include any error messages or logs.
What are some common causes of "a software bug"?
Common causes of software bugs include coding errors, misunderstanding requirements, integration issues, inadequate testing, and changes in the environment the software operates in.
Which is the difference between "software defect" and "a software bug"?
The terms "software defect" and "a software bug" are often used interchangeably, referring to flaws in software that cause it to deviate from its intended behavior. "Defect" may imply a more formal or serious issue, while "bug" is more casual.
What can I say instead of "a software bug"?
You can use alternatives like "programming error", "coding defect", or "software glitch" depending on the context.
Editing plus AI, all in one place.
Stop switching between tools. Your AI writing partner for everything—polishing proposals, crafting emails, finding the right tone.
Table of contents
Usage summary
Human-verified examples
Expert writing tips
Linguistic context
Ludwig's wrap-up
Alternative expressions
FAQs
Source & Trust
82%
Authority and reliability
4.5/5
Expert rating
Real-world application tested